This topic has been beaten to death, whether to LST or FIM? But it has mostly been on which gives you a higher yield.

My question is which method will keep the plant shorter and more manageable? Manageable to me means not extensive side branching, or in other words, just 2-4 main colas to take care of.

I did LST my only time, and while it did keep the plant short, but 1 or 2 main colas got very tall by the very end of flowering because I didnt want to tie budding plants down.

Who has done both LST an FIMing (or topping) to give their opinion on which method will keep the plant shorter? Hell, the topic can include super cropping if someone thinks its better than the other two

i have done both. at the same time even. on my first grow i fimmed at about 3 weeks. flowered at about 4. had 3 really nice colas, and one atrophied one cuz i cut that one a bit too close. as well, i did some lst on it. that ended badly, the plant was tied down to a wooden pallet, nails all around the outside to tie to. i had the canopy almost perfect flat, and then moved it back under light and the fucker tipped over. ripped a nice tear where the main colas met. i mended it, and it grew just fine. this grow i only had 2 plants fimmed and those two blew the others away in budage. strain was a factor on one though, and the other may have coped with the shit i put all of them through a little better.

now on to the point. if you wanna do LST, imo you should just set up a SCRoG it is the most effective method ive seen. other than that i prefer fimming. supercropping i have no tried. it looks to be a pretty good method as well.

FIMming will give you a wider canopy but is best used with some LST to help spread the branches and keep the height down. You will get a number of main colas that way.
